SOURCE: wont shift out of reverse,but the shifter moves up and down freel
your linkage on the transmission must be off. try having someone move the shifter while you watch the linkage arms under the car on the trans to make sure its all intact. it could be a loose or broken bolt on the trans causing it to not disengage from reverse this will cause it to not start.

SOURCE: 2002 Chevrolet trailblazer LTZ won't
shift linkage is loose or interlock/trans range switch needs adjusting. The interlock is probably integrated at the shifter cable attach point on the side of the transmission. Sorry, but I don't have info to adjust the switch. Hopefully is only goes in one way and has just come loose.
